Description

A term sheet is a bullet-point document outlining the material terms and conditions of a business agreement. After a Term Sheet has been "executed", it guides legal counsel in the preparation of a proposed final agreement. It then guides, but is not necessarily binding, as the signatories negotiate, usually with legal counsel, the final terms of their agreement.

This form may be used to collect information necessary for the preparation of the most common forms of material contracts for a business. The term sheet may be used as a guide when conduct client interviews and should also be consulted during the drafting process. The items in the term sheet are also useful when reviewing contracts that may be drafted by other parties.

A term sheet is a relatively short document that an investor prepares for presentation to the company in which the investor states the investment that he is willing to make in the company. This document is usually 5-8 pages in length.

This term sheet is not a contract or a binding agreement but just an expression of a possible business transaction between the Target and the Buyer. No party will be bound for a transaction until and unless definitive agreements are executed by the parties to this transaction.

A term sheet is a written document the parties exchange containing the important terms and conditions of the deal. The document summarizes the main points of the deal agreements and sorts out the differences before actually executing the legal agreements and starting off with the time-consuming due diligence.

A term sheet is a document which sets out certain terms of a transaction agreed in principle between parties, and is typically negotiated and signed at the beginning of a transaction. Term sheets evidence serious intent, but generally are not legally binding.

Term Sheet Template A term sheet outlines the basic terms and conditions of an investment opportunity and is a non-binding agreement that serves as a starting point for more detailed agreements like a commitment letter, definitive agreement (share purchase agreement), or subscription agreement.

A term sheet is a nonbinding agreement outlining the basic terms and conditions under which an investment will be made. Term sheets are most often associated with startups. Entrepreneurs find that this document is crucial to attracting investors, such as venture capitalists (VC) with capital to fund enterprises.
